Definition of Senseless
adjective
- Without feeling or consciousness; deprived of sensation
"The blow to his head rendered him senseless, he didn't awaken until he was in the ambulance."
- Lacking meaning or purpose; without common sense
"What a senseless waste of money."
- Without consideration, awareness or sound judgement
"He took senseless risks, not even aware of the danger he was in."
